I was reluctant to go TC Kline over GC here due to pricing, but I know some others have complained about the GC camber plates making noise and having play in the bearing. Pat Avakian was one of those people.

But yeah, they're really aesthetically pleasing too. I don't really need the markings like the GC have; they'll stay at max caster, and I'll go back and forth between extremes on camber.

I'm not sure when I'll get them installed. The special nuts they provide for the strut rods won't fit my KW V3 coilovers. I need to look around for alternatives (or beg Randy to make some for me).
